summaryrefslogtreecommitdiffstats
path: root/tools
diff options
context:
space:
mode:
authorThomas Backlund <tmb@mageia.org>2012-09-01 19:38:45 +0000
committerThomas Backlund <tmb@mageia.org>2012-09-01 19:38:45 +0000
commit1f0d2fc2c5f256d9fe2c1bbba07157abed817305 (patch)
treed484a05dc11cb756bfc0a996c1684a2eb494048f /tools
parentae3ea242b016183bddcfeedf20f82aad421ebe79 (diff)
downloaddrakx-backup-do-not-use-1f0d2fc2c5f256d9fe2c1bbba07157abed817305.tar
drakx-backup-do-not-use-1f0d2fc2c5f256d9fe2c1bbba07157abed817305.tar.gz
drakx-backup-do-not-use-1f0d2fc2c5f256d9fe2c1bbba07157abed817305.tar.bz2
drakx-backup-do-not-use-1f0d2fc2c5f256d9fe2c1bbba07157abed817305.tar.xz
drakx-backup-do-not-use-1f0d2fc2c5f256d9fe2c1bbba07157abed817305.zip
- drakx-in-chroot:
o adapt to usbfs death
Diffstat (limited to 'tools')
-rwxr-xr-xtools/drakx-in-chroot4
1 files changed, 2 insertions, 2 deletions
diff --git a/tools/drakx-in-chroot b/tools/drakx-in-chroot
index 1ef65b62b..8c17cb629 100755
--- a/tools/drakx-in-chroot
+++ b/tools/drakx-in-chroot
@@ -58,7 +58,7 @@ if (-d $SLASH_LOCATION) {
rm_rf($SLASH_LOCATION);
}
-mkdir_p("$SLASH_LOCATION$_") foreach '/dev', '/dev/usb', '/etc', '/var', '/proc', '/sys', '/run', $STAGE2_LOCATION_ROOTED, $MEDIA_LOCATION_ROOTED, $prefix_ROOTED;
+mkdir_p("$SLASH_LOCATION$_") foreach '/dev', '/dev/usb', '/etc', '/var', '/proc', '/sys', '/sys/kernel/debug/usb', '/run', $STAGE2_LOCATION_ROOTED, $MEDIA_LOCATION_ROOTED, $prefix_ROOTED;
sys("$sudo rm -rf $dir") if $ENV{CLEAN};
-e $dir or sys("$sudo mkdir -p $dir");
@@ -193,7 +193,7 @@ sub create_initial_devices() {
sub umount_all() {
my $err;
clean_stage2_updates();
- my @procs = ('/proc/bus/usb', '/proc', '/sys', '/run/udev', '/run/initramfs', '/run');
+ my @procs = ('/proc', '/sys/kernel/debug/usb', '/sys', '/run/udev', '/run/initramfs', '/run');
foreach ((map { "$prefix_ROOTED$_" } @procs, '/dev', ''), @procs, $STAGE2_LOCATION_ROOTED, $LOOP_MOUNT_POINT, $MEDIA_LOCATION_ROOTED, $IMAGE_LOCATION_ROOTED) {
my $dir = "$SLASH_LOCATION$_";
rmdir $dir;